Plumbing questions, answered by experts

For plumbing projects in Washington, PEX tubing is ideal for its flexibility and resistance to freeze-thaw cycles, making it suitable for older homes. Copper pipes perform well with local water quality, while CPVC is a reliable option for areas with temperature swings. Use mold-resistant insulation in basements and opt for low-flow fixtures to support water conservation efforts and comply with local plumbing codes.

In Washington, DC, immediate action is needed for multiple backed-up drains, which often signals a main line issue in connected row houses. Sewage odors or water backing up into a basement are also emergencies. A single slow-draining fixture can wait, but you should schedule service soon. Gurgling sounds from several fixtures also point to an urgent main line blockage in DC's older infrastructure.

After a drain cleaning in Washington, DC, you should always keep the detailed invoice and any warranty certificates provided by the contractor. It's also wise to save the before-and-after camera inspection videos, which are standard for thorough work in DC. This documentation, along with any root treatment records, is invaluable for future maintenance, insurance claims, or when selling your home.

When hiring for plumbing in Washington, prioritize contractors with proven experience in local code compliance and historic home plumbing. Verify their insurance coverage and request recent references from Washington-area clients. Ensure they understand the city’s permit process and can handle emergency repairs. Be cautious of unusually low estimates, requests for full upfront payment, or unsolicited offers, as these may indicate unlicensed or unreliable providers.

In Washington, DC, pouring grease down the drain is a primary cause of recurring clogs, especially in older buildings with narrowed pipes. Flushing non-biodegradable items also strains the city's aging sewer system. Neglecting tree root intrusion, common in DC's tree-lined neighborhoods, and using harsh chemical cleaners that corrode old cast iron pipes will quickly undo the benefits of professional drain cleaning work.
